Inviso
10/31/22 8:08:28 PM
#266:


red_sox_777 posted...
Why do you care so much about what Tucker and Fox News and the rest of them say? Corrik's vote is worth literally infinite times theirs since he is a swing vote and they are going to vote GOP no matter what.

Because Fox News sets the tone for not just GOP talking points, but apparently left-wing media talking points as well (based on that graph of crime reporting from a few weeks ago). So what they do and say does have a major impact on how politics are viewed, and the thing I find questionable is this whole "I'm only against it because it's pandering" argument. It's easy to say that, but my argument is that if Biden said nothing and just nominated KBJ, Fox News would run the same attack ads: it's woke pandering. And they'd repeat this again and again and again, and it would become a staple GOP talking point, because at the end of the day, unless the Dems replaced straight, white man Stephen Breyer with a straight, white man nominee, the nomination would ALWAYS wind up being called pandering and a woke attack on American norms or something. Fox News sets the tone, and the rest of the party follows suit.

I just don't buy that, if the GOP picked up the ball and started running with it, calling KBJ's nomination pandering non-stop, that you, Corrik, would not have had that thought invade your brain like an earworm. I think regardless of whether Biden said anything about nominating a black woman or not, due to sheer osmosis, it would get into your head that the only reason he picked KBJ was to pander to black voters or something, and you'd be just as upset and believe that to be his reason. KBJ would then no longer be the "best choice for the job", because she would have only been chosen to pander.

I want to make it very clear: I am not calling you a racist. However, I believe some people much higher on the totem pole are. Racist, sexist, homophobic, etc. And to those people, any threat to white dominance over our culture and government is dangerous to them, so they use their positions of power, either in government, or in the "news" media to push a narrative that picking a woman over a man is pandering. Picking a black person over a white person is pandering. And you repeat that over and over again, and it burrows into your head. And then, even though you yourself aren't racist, you've reached the exact conclusions the racists want you to reach about KBJ...namely that she's not as deserving as someone else who was passed over for being a white guy.

Thorn
11/01/22 10:50:56 AM
#281:


masterplum posted...
Been thinking about this, wasnt every Supreme Court justice prior to Barette from either Harvard or Yale law schools?
The other eight justices serving at that time? Yeah.

If you mean literally every other SCOTUS justice in history (as I initially read that) then lmfao no (though those two are by far the top two). RBG graduated from Columbia, for instance. (She attended Harvard but transferred out after a sexist dean continually harassed and obstructed her)
